What are the different patterns of communication?
It is classified into verbal, non-verbal and written. It also has different forms: intrapersonal, interpersonal, group and mass communication. Similar is communication patterns, it shows how communication flows within a group. It is a part of group communication.
What are the patterns of communication give example?
All communication patterns are all have certain problems with each other. In circle, Chain and Y patterns all group members can’t directly communicate with the group leader. They can communicate to leader only through group members. In Wheel, all the group members can communicate directly with the group leader.
What are the four types of business communication?
The four basic types of business communication are internal (upward), internal (downward), internal (lateral) and external.
- Internal, Upward Communication.
- Internal, Downward Communication.
- Internal, Lateral Communication.
- External Communication.

What is chain pattern in communication?
Chain (line) It is a one-way flow of communication. In chain communication pattern, all members cannot communicate with the leader of the group like in a circle. So, the members might not get the exact message sent by the leader but an altered version of it.

How are communication patterns related to decision making?
The patterns are related to work efficiency and who is responsible towards whom or who talks to whom. It also relates to satisfaction of group members and decision-making process. This can be applied to groups but all-to-one and one-to-all communication are also taken to be communication patterns.
How are communication patterns related to organizational structure?
Communication patterns are structures in which communication flows in an organization. They are the communication links in work teams according to the organizational structures. The patterns are related to work efficiency and who is responsible towards whom or who talks to whom.
